Minutemen Roll To Victory Over AIC
Sept. 14, 2002

AMHERST, Mass. (AP) - R.J. Cobbs ran for 158 yards and three touchdowns and Raunny Rosario added 102 yards and a touchdown Saturday to lead Massachusetts to a 42-13 win over American International. The Minutemen (2-0) led 35-13 at halftime and only scored once in the second half, on a 10-yard run by Cobbs that capped a 92-yard drive. Jeff Krohn completed 20 of 33 pass attempts for 293 yards and two touchdowns. Rosario scored on a 34-yard run and DeShon Hardy caught a 7-yard scoring pass from Krohn in the first quarter. Cobbs scored on runs of 2 and 17-yards in the second quarter. The UMass defense sacked American International quarterback Tom Guy a school-record tying 11 times, but Guy still completed 26 of 49 passes for 422 yards and two touchdowns. American International (1-1) made it 22-7 midway through the second quarter when Guy threw a 13-yard scoring pass to Keith Lessner. Lessner had 10 receptions for 209 yards. Guy hit Tory Brown with a 7-yard scoring pass with six seconds to play in the first half.
